All-optical control of long-lived nuclear spins in rare-earth doped nanoparticles
description The long coherence time of rare-earth dopant spins in bulk crystals has made them attractive qubit candidates but creating nanoscale devices often introduce decoherence sources that reduce performance. Serrano et al. demonstrate all-optical control of rare earth doped nanoparticles with millisecond coherence times.
